An Australian cryptocurrency investor has lost US$267 million after failing to secure funding for his Silicon Valley-based blockchain start-up as the digital currency market remains in a knockout.
Michael Dunworth, the co-founder of Wyre, said he was dealt a heavy blow by the news last week that US online checkout company Bolt Financial Inc scrapped the $1.5 billion deal with his company.
“I suppose money isn’t really in the bank until it’s in the bank,” Dunworth told the Australian Financial Review on Sep. 20.
“I’m trying to be as realistic as possible. Otherwise, you’re only going to break your own heart. But there is the thought that I could have worked this whole 10 years for zero dollars.”…
